Rebooted it and momentarily regained sync and it logged in, then dropped, resynced etc.
Rang Zen who told me it had been down since about midday and they were seeing sync, auth, drop every couple of minutes since the reboot.
Swapped the router for my backup Netgear DGND3300, connected to the test socket and replaced the filter for a spare ADSL Nation/Tandy one (I have two of these)
Got a stable connection for a few hours but got up today to find it synced but PPP down.
Rang Zen again who said circuit had been in sync overnight but PPP had dropped and not recovered since 11 p.m. ish.
Recommended I change the RJ-11 cable so swapped it for a longer Tandy twisted pair one I had and router has been online for nearly two hours now.
Anyone else had an issue where the cable was found to be the cause as at the moment I'm not sure whether to raise a fault with Billion as the router is 2 months old.
